Using the Speech Display Bar
The Speech Display Bar (SDB) displays the text that you’ve
entered using NOVA chat. You can change the size of the text
and the number of lines of text that appear in the window.
Tapping on the SDB can speak all text generated.
Tapping the X will delete the last word. Pressing and holding
the X will clear the entire display.
Holding the SDB generates a menu of additional options.
Changing Functional SDB Settings
To access the options for changing Speech Display bar settings,
choose Menu
or > Settings > Input.
Option Description
Tap to Speak This option toggles the option for the SDB to speak
when chosen or not
Tap to Expand This option toggles the option for the SDB to expand
when chosen or not
Enable Menu This option toggles the SDB context menu on or off.
Enable Clear
SDB (X)
This option either hides or displays the X on the far
right of the SDB. The X deletes a word when tapped
or clears the entire SDB when held.
